Default Need A Good Problem Solver..Scrambler 90

I have a 2001 90 Scrambler, runs for about 50 feet & dies, after it stops electric starter barely spins it, kicks over fine but won't start again for about 5 minutes, then same thing. I just got thru installing new piston & jug, new carb with electric choke. Just needed to replace the choke it wasn't working right but I thought I was purchasing just the choke but was surprised when the new carb came in, FYI the new carb is longer in height than the original if anyone thinks that might be the issue. Tried moving the needle around , check gas petcock getting good gas.. I installed piston with arrow pointing down or front of motor.....I am baffled. Need a Good problem solver!!!!

When it dies have a spark plug handy that you can ground out to see if you may be loosing spark. If you have plenty of fuel,have spark,but runs a little ways then dies and won't start again until it cools down,you might want to check compression even with a new piston and rings.Saw that you do have a new cylinder,but still not a bad idea to check compression when this happens.Plus pull the gas cap off and see if that helps on running. A kinked tank vent may be causing a vapor lock.
